2008 at a Glance
 

Approximately 200 nonprofit groups in Pennsylvania received over $2.3 million from the Verizon Foundation in 2008. The grants have enabled the recipient organizations to improve basic literacy skills, create new and diverse approaches to technology-based learning, including internet safety programs, and help domestic violence victims rebuild their lives.
 
Through Verizon Volunteers, one of the nation's largest employee-volunteer programs, Verizon employees and retirees in Pennsylvania donated over 45,000 hours and raised more than $908,000 for nonprofits while the Verizon Foundation matched approximately $1,174,000 through its matching gifts program.

Featured Event: One Book, Every Young Child Early Literacy Program
 

Gale Given, president of Verizon Pennsylvania, participated in the launch of the 2009 PA One Book, Every Young Child at the State Capitol on March 31. Joining Gale were: PA Secretary of Education, Dr. Zahorchak; Representative James Roebuck; Senator Michael Brubaker; and author & illustrator, Florence & Wendell Minor. This program impacts literacy education for children ages 3-6.
